### CI Troubleshooting: Undo/Redo Tests Flaking in Plottica

Security review context: the undo/redo suite for the Plottica diagram editor occasionally fails on the hermetic CI runners because the history store writes to a tmpfs path that is scrubbed between stages. This is a test-isolation issue, not a data-exposure one — no user diagram content leaves the sandbox. To verify, re-run stage three with the cache mount disabled and confirm identical hashes. The artifact produced by the verified run carries the trace token shown below.

session token of kahag-bawip = htk6_729d08

Subject: DR drill Thursday — Charsift encoding service

Team,

Thursday's disaster-recovery drill will fail over Charsift, the service that detects encodings for uploaded text files. Expect roughly ten minutes where uploads fall back to UTF-8 assumptions; flag any garbled-file tickets with the drill tag rather than escalating. Afterward, verify the detection queue drains normally. To unlock the standby console during the drill, use the recovery passphrase noted directly below.

Thanks,
Marit

strongbox words: drudor-tamdor-aldius-eliir-holir-praox-casax-norax-norael-zormir-weniel-beldor-casix

## Authentication

Spokeworks talks to the Dockline rebalancing service over the internal mesh, so there's no OAuth dance — just a static service key. Drop it in your `.env` as-is and the client picks it up on boot. Don't commit it; the pre-push hook will yell at you anyway. For convenience, the current staging key is below.

app token of hawif-kafof = kto15_B3AN0KfpZRy4TLc

== Moving signed contracts between offices ==

Note for the warehouse shift lead: signed contracts going between the Marlowe Street and Quayside offices ride in the blue document pouch, zipped and tagged. Log each run in the transfer book before the pouch leaves the dock. Don't leave it unattended on the loading bay. The confidential hand-over instruction follows below.

drop instructions, hahip-badug: the quenox ralath courier leaves the kaseth fraiel rusiel tameth belys istdor ralion giliel ledger at gate 7830 under passcode 165413